Essential Clean Beauty for Glowing Skin
Achieve that luminous, healthy complexion you've always dreamed of with these key clean beauty products. Start your day with a gentle face wash to thoroughly remove impurities and makeup residue. Follow up with a nourishing serum packed with vitamin C components to protect your skin from environmental damage and promote collagen creation. A lightweight moisturizer will lock in all that goodness, leaving your skin feeling soft, supple, and refreshed. Don't forget a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an at least SPF 30 to guard your skin from harmful UV rays.
- Bonus tip: Incorporate a weekly purifying scrub for a deep cleanse.
